| Description | : | | Strain gage based load cell model 20410 is versatile,compact and rugged. It is used for tension measurements,crane weighing. Tension loading is applied through a pair of shackles. It meets to IP 67 environmental class protection. |
| Features | : | | 2 Tf to 300 Tf capacities are available. This load cell is compact and light weight for portability. High alloy tool steel construction is for ruggedness and safety. Perpendicular loading holes design helps in minimizing external moment effects and improves safety and accuracy. Optionally High temperature version for foundry applications can be offered upon request. |
| Electronic Instrumentation / Software | : | | Compatible Electronic Systems are available optionally- Stand alone digital display indicator. Analog signal converter - 0 - 10 VDC or 4 - 20 mA for PLC interface. Digital signal converter - RS-232 , RS-485 or MOD BUS RTU Protocol to interface with computer or other processing equipment.
